- What's life like as a cephalopod aquarist? "It's like having kids, except my kids are squid!"
Our Tentacles exhibition is the largest living collection on cephalopods on display in the world-and keeping up with its tenants is colossal (squid) amount of work! Take a look behind the scenes with our Squid Squad and find out what it takes to care for our cuttle puddle of cephalopods.

What is their general life span?
Great question! Many of the cephalopods we have live just about one year, hence why Alicia, Ellen and Michelle are always hard at work growing up the next generation of cephalo-babies!

What's the different between Cuttlefish and Squid?
I know this is 5 years later but cuttlefish are much more stubbier and have shorter tentacles and head. They have curvy fins that go along the mantle and they have a cuttlebone. Squids are much more longer and have more of a triangular shape they also have a long internal skeleton called a gladius
How many people all together work on the 🦑🐙
The whole of the Husbandry team and their many interns and volunteers help run this display-so many mouths to feed and exhibits to keep clean! Alicia, Ellen and Michelle are the lead aquarists on this gallery.

When they die do you eat them?
Hey Scott, good question-and no, we don't! Cephs that pass are usually dissected and studied to learn how to take care of the next generation.
